Did you play the movie from the start or did you skip straight to the scenes where the dropouts originally occurred? The reason I ask is because I have downloaded the same firmware update for the Sony BDP-S790 and I played both the theatrical cut & the extended version and the issues are still there! I should say though that it's an improvement, the theatrical cut doesn't seem to be as bad as the extended cut, but in both versions of the film, there's still a slight dropout where Quaid (or Hauser if you prefer) swipes his card in the door of his apartment then all of a sudden, especially in the extended cut, the lip sync is out of whack! If you skip back to replay the scene the problem disappears but playing it right through from start to finish, the dropouts and delay are still there though not quite as bad as before...
